Increased formate overflow is a hallmark of oxidative cancer.

TL;DR: It is shown that formate production in murine cancers with high oxidative metabolism exceeds the biosynthetic demand and that high formate levels promotes invasion of cancer cells, a hallmark of oxidative cancers.
